Key diplomatic talks between US and Russia focus on Ukraine conflict
In a significant diplomatic development, US Secretary of State Marco Rubio held a telephone conversation with Russian Foreign Minister Sergei Lavrov on Saturday. The discussion primarily centered on the ongoing situation in Ukraine.
State Department spokesperson Tammy Bruce confirmed that during the call, Secretary Rubio reaffirmed President Trump's commitment to finding a resolution to the Ukrainian conflict. The dialogue also explored potential areas of bilateral cooperation between the two nations.
This high-level contact follows President Trump's recent announcement of what he described as a "prolonged and very productive" conversation with Russian President Vladimir Putin. Taking to Truth Social, Trump expressed intentions for deeper engagement, including potential mutual state visits between the two countries.
The diplomatic exchange signals renewed efforts at US-Russia dialogue amidst persistent tensions over Ukraine. The talks suggest a possible shift in diplomatic dynamics, with both nations exploring avenues for engagement while addressing critical regional concerns.
